1
0
mirror of https://git.FreeBSD.org/ports.git synced 2024-11-21 00:25:50 +00:00

Deprecate GGI ports, they are unmaintained upstream since several years

and the project website is now squatted.
This commit is contained in:
Antoine Brodin 2014-07-21 19:52:43 +00:00
parent da7fe7d8f1
commit 8a4dc3ad8b
Notes: svn2git 2021-03-31 03:12:20 +00:00
svn path=/head/; revision=362473
6 changed files with 16 additions and 11 deletions

View File

@ -65,7 +65,7 @@ UNITSDIR= ${LOCALBASE}/lib/fpc/${FPC_VER}/units/${BUILDNAME}
_FPC_ALL_UNITS= a52 aspell bfd bzip2 cairo chm dblib dbus dts fastcgi fcl-async fcl-base \
fcl-db fcl-extra fcl-fpcunit fcl-image fcl-js fcl-json fcl-net fcl-passrc \
fcl-process fcl-registry fcl-res fcl-web fcl-xml fftw fpgtk fpindexer \
fpmkunit fppkg fv gdbint gdbm ggi gmp gnome1 graph gtk1 gtk2 hash \
fpmkunit fppkg fv gdbint gdbm gmp gnome1 graph gtk1 gtk2 hash \
hermes httpd22 httpd24 ibase iconvenc imagemagick imlib ldap libcurl libgd \
libpng libvlc libxml2 lua mad matroska modplug mysql ncurses newt numlib \
odbc oggvorbis openal opengl openssl oracle pasjpeg paszlib pcap \
@ -151,7 +151,6 @@ fpvectorial_UNIT= graphics/fpc-fpvectorial
fv_UNIT= devel/fpc-fv
hermes_UNIT= graphics/fpc-hermes
gdbm_UNIT= databases/fpc-gdbm
ggi_UNIT= graphics/fpc-ggi
gmp_UNIT= math/fpc-gmp
gnome1_UNIT= x11-toolkits/fpc-gnome1
gtk1_UNIT= x11-toolkits/fpc-gtk1

View File

@ -13,6 +13,9 @@ COMMENT= GGI API for input sources
LICENSE= MIT
DEPRECATED= Unmaintained upstream
EXPIRATION_DATE= 2014-09-22
WRKSRC= ${WRKDIR}/${PORTNAME}-${PORTVERSION}
USES= libtool:keepla tar:bzip2
USE_LDCONFIG= yes

View File

@ -25,12 +25,12 @@ CPPFLAGS+= -I${LOCALBASE}/include
LDFLAGS+= -L${LOCALBASE}/lib
CONFIGURE_ARGS+=--disable-alsa --disable-alsatest \
--disable-arts --disable-video-directfb
--disable-arts --disable-video-directfb --disable-video-ggi
EXAMPLES= test/*.c test/*.bmp test/*.dat test/*.xbm test/*.wav
DOCS= BUGS COPYING CREDITS README README-SDL.txt WhatsNew docs.html
OPTIONS_DEFINE= AALIB DOCS ESOUND EXAMPLES GGI NAS OPENGL OSS \
OPTIONS_DEFINE= AALIB DOCS ESOUND EXAMPLES NAS OPENGL OSS \
PULSEAUDIO SVGALIB X11
OPTIONS_DEFAULT= AALIB OPENGL OSS X11
@ -44,8 +44,6 @@ AALIB_CONFIGURE_ENABLE= video-aalib
AALIB_LIB_DEPENDS= libaa.so:${PORTSDIR}/graphics/aalib
ESOUND_USE= GNOME=esound
ESOUND_CONFIGURE_ENABLE= esd esdtest
GGI_CONFIGURE_ENABLE= video-ggi
GGI_LIB_DEPENDS= libggi.so:${PORTSDIR}/graphics/libggi
NAS_CONFIGURE_ENABLE= nas
NAS_LIB_DEPENDS= libaudio.so:${PORTSDIR}/audio/nas
OPENGL_CONFIGURE_ENABLE= video-opengl

View File

@ -8,6 +8,9 @@ PKGNAMESUFFIX= -ggi
MAINTAINER= acm@FreeBSD.org
COMMENT= Free Pascal interface to libggi
DEPRECATED= Unmaintained upstream
EXPIRATION_DATE= 2014-09-22
USE_FPC= yes
MASTERDIR= ${.CURDIR}/../../lang/fpc

View File

@ -14,6 +14,9 @@ COMMENT= Flexible drawing library
LICENSE= MIT
DEPRECATED= Unmaintained upstream
EXPIRATION_DATE= 2014-09-22
LIB_DEPENDS= libgii.so:${PORTSDIR}/devel/libgii
USES= libtool:keepla tar:bzip2

View File

@ -23,7 +23,7 @@ BUILDNAME= ${ARCH}-freebsd
OPTIONS_DEFINE= A52 ASPELL BFD BZIP2 CAIRO CHM DBUS DBLIB DTS FASTCGI FCL-ASYNC FCL-BASE \
FCL-EXTRA FCL-DB FCL-FPCUNIT FCL-IMAGE FCL-JS FCL-JSON FCL-NET FCL-PASSRC \
FCL-PROCESS FCL-REGISTRY FCL-RES FCL-WEB FCL-XML FFTW FPGTK FPINDEXER \
FPMKUNIT FPPKG FV GDBM GGI GMP GNOME1 GTK1 GTK2 HERMES ICONVENC \
FPMKUNIT FPPKG FV GDBM GMP GNOME1 GTK1 GTK2 HERMES ICONVENC \
IMAGEMAGICK IMLIB LDAP LIBCURL LIBGD LIBPNG LIBVLC LIBXML2 LUA MAD MATROSKA \
MODPLUG NCURSES NEWT NUMLIB OGGVORBIS OPENAL OPENGL OPENSSL PCAP PROJ4 \
PXLIB RSVG REXX SDL SNDFILE SVGALIB SYMBOLIC SYSLOG TCL UNZIP USERS \
@ -60,7 +60,6 @@ FPPKG_DESC= Free Pascal package unit
FPMKUNIT_DESC= Free Pascal build system unit
FV_DESC= Free Pascal unit for Delphi support
GDBM_DESC= Interface to the GNU database system
GGI_DESC= Interface to libggi library
GMP_DESC= Interface to gmp library
GNOME1_DESC= Interface to create programs for GNOME
GTK1_DESC= Interface to gtk libraries
@ -108,17 +107,17 @@ ZLIB_DESC= Interface to the zlib compression library
LATEST_LINK= ${PKGNAMEPREFIX}${PORTNAME}
.include <bsd.port.options.mk>
OPTIONS_DEFAULT=A52 ASPELL BFD BZIP2 CAIRO CHM DBUS DBLIB DTS FASTCGI FCL-ASYNC FCL-BASE \
FCL-EXTRA FCL-DB FCL-FPCUNIT FCL-IMAGE FCL-JS FCL-JSON FCL-NET FCL-PASSRC \
FCL-PROCESS FCL-REGISTRY FCL-RES FCL-WEB FCL-XML FFTW FPGTK FPINDEXER \
FPMKUNIT FPPKG FV GDBM GGI GMP GNOME1 GTK1 GTK2 HERMES ICONVENC \
FPMKUNIT FPPKG FV GDBM GMP GNOME1 GTK1 GTK2 HERMES ICONVENC \
IMAGEMAGICK IMLIB LDAP LIBCURL LIBGD LIBPNG LIBVLC LIBXML2 LUA MAD MATROSKA \
MODPLUG NCURSES NEWT NUMLIB OGGVORBIS OPENAL OPENGL OPENSSL PCAP PROJ4 \
PXLIB RSVG REXX SDL SNDFILE SVGALIB SYMBOLIC SYSLOG TCL UNZIP USERS \
UTMP UUID X11 XFORMS ZLIB
.include <bsd.port.options.mk>
UNITS_SELECTED= #
.for OPT in ${OPTIONS_DEFINE}
. if ${PORT_OPTIONS:M${OPT}}